
Blustery conditions will kick up before noon, leading the National Weather Service to issue a wind advisory from 11 am to 8 pm for Lyon County and all surrounding counties. South winds will be steadily from 25-30 mph by afternoon with gusts at or above 40 mph.
The fire danger will be high, but increasing humidity levels have taken the risk of a red flag warning off the table for now. Outdoor burns will still be discouraged areawide and banned in the Emporia city limits Tuesday.
By late evening, showers and storms should be moving into the area. There is a slight risk for severe storms, mainly for hail and wind.
